Ingredients You’ll Need
Getting the ingredients right is key to hitting those bright, juicy notes that make the Juicy Pineapple Chicken Kabobs for Your Summer BBQ Bliss Recipe so irresistible. Each ingredient plays its part, from the tender chicken providing heartiness to the fresh pineapple’s tangy pop adding irresistible sweetness and moisture.
- 1.5 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s: Opt for thighs if you want extra juiciness, as they hold moisture beautifully on the grill.
- 2 cups fresh pineapple chunks: Fresh pineapple is best for vibrant flavor and perfect caramelization, but canned can work in a pinch.
- 1 large red bell pepper: Adds sweetness, crunch, and vibrant color; feel free to swap in yellow or orange peppers or even zucchini.
- 0.33 cup soy sauce: This salty, savory element ties everything together; use tamari to keep it gluten-free.
- 3 tbsp honey: Natural sweetness that also helps the kabobs caramelize; maple syrup works wonderfully if you need a vegan option.
- 2 tbsp olive oil: Helps keep the chicken moist and infuses a subtle richness; neutral oils like canola work well too.
- 2 cloves garlic, minced: Provides that irresistible aromatic kick every barbecue lover craves.
- 1 tsp fresh ginger, grated: Adds warmth and a little zing to balance the sweetness and savory notes.
- 0.5 tsp salt: Enhances all the other flavors while seasoning the chicken perfectly.
- 0.25 tsp black pepper: A gentle heat boost that rounds out the marinade deliciously.
How to Make Juicy Pineapple Chicken Kabobs for Your Summer BBQ Bliss Recipe
Step 1: Prepare the Marinade
Start by whisking together the soy sauce, honey, olive oil, minced garlic, fresh grated ginger, salt, and black pepper in a medium-sized bowl. This marinade is the heart of the kabobs, delivering the perfect balance of sweetness, saltiness, and aromatic warmth. Making sure the honey mixes in well with the other liquids will help the chicken get that irresistible glaze during grilling.
Step 2: Marinate the Chicken
Cut your chicken breasts or thighs into 1-inch cubes for even cooking and easy skewering. Toss these succulent pieces in the marinade, ensuring every morsel is coated thoroughly. Cover and refrigerate for at least 30 minutes—this step is crucial because it lets all those flavors penetrate deep into the chicken, resulting in juicy and deeply flavored kabobs.
Step 3: Prepare the Grill
While the chicken marinates, preheat your grill to medium-high heat and brush the grates lightly with oil to prevent sticking. A hot, well-oiled grill will give your kabobs those perfect char marks while sealing in the juices. If you don’t have a grill, a grill pan on the stovetop can work just as well, keeping that summer BBQ vibe alive indoors.
Step 4: Assemble the Kabobs
Thread the marinated chicken pieces, fresh pineapple chunks, and colorful bell pepper segments alternately onto skewers. This assembly isn’t just about great flavor combinations but also about creating a visually stunning bunch of kabobs that will wow your guests. Feel free to mix up the order to keep each bite deliciously varied.
Step 5: Grill the Kabobs
Place the kabobs on the grill and cook for about 10 to 12 minutes, turning occasionally. The chicken should be cooked through with a slight char, and the pineapple and peppers will be tender yet retain a bit of crunch. Pay close attention during grilling; juicy kabobs happen when you get the timing just right, avoiding drying out the chicken or burning the sweet pineapple.
Step 6: Rest and Serve
Once off the grill, let the kabobs rest for a few minutes. This step allows the juices to redistribute within the chicken, enhancing moisture and flavor. Serve them hot, and get ready for a flood of compliments because these kabobs are every bit as delicious as they look!

Make Ahead and Storage
Storing Leftovers
Once cooked, let your kabobs cool to room temperature before storing them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They will stay fresh and flavorful for up to 3 days, making them perfect for quick lunches or easy dinner additions.
Freezing
If you want to prep in advance, you can freeze the marinated chicken cubes (before assembling) in a sealed bag for up to 3 months. Just thaw completely in the fridge before threading and grilling. Cooked kabobs can be frozen as well but are best enjoyed fresh for the juiciest texture.
Reheating
To reheat, warm the kabobs gently in the oven at 350°F (175°C) for 10-15 minutes or until heated through. Avoid microwaving if possible, as it can dry out the chicken and make the pineapple mushy. A quick sear on a hot pan also works beautifully to revive that grilled char.
FAQs
Can I use canned pineapple instead of fresh for this recipe?
Absolutely! Fresh pineapple gives you the best texture and sweetness, but canned pineapple pieces work well in a pinch. Just make sure to drain them well to avoid watering down your marinade or kabobs.
What type of chicken is best for these kabobs?
Both chicken breasts and thighs are great, but if you want extra moisture and flavor, thighs are your best bet. They hold up well on the grill and remain juicy, making your Juicy Pineapple Chicken Kabobs for Your Summer BBQ Bliss Recipe truly special.
Can I make this recipe vegan or vegetarian?
You can easily swap the chicken out for firm tofu or tempeh and substitute maple syrup for honey to create a delicious vegan version. Just be sure to press the tofu well before marinating for the best texture.
How long should I marinate the chicken?
At minimum, 30 minutes is enough to infuse flavor, but if you have a few hours, that’s even better. Avoid marinating for more than 24 hours, as the acidity in the marinade can start to break down the chicken’s texture too much.
Can these kabobs be cooked indoors?
Yes! If the weather doesn’t cooperate, use a grill pan on your stovetop or broil them in the oven. While you won’t get the classic smoky char, the flavors will still shine bright in your Juicy Pineapple Chicken Kabobs for Your Summer BBQ Bliss Recipe.

Ingredients
Chicken and Marinade
- 1.5 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s (for added moisture, opt for chicken thighs)
- 0.33 cup soy sauce (try tamari for a gluten-free version)
- 3 tbsp honey (maple syrup is a great vegan alternative)
- 2 tbsp olive oil (canola oil works well as a neutral substitute)
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tsp fresh ginger, grated
- 0.5 tsp salt
- 0.25 tsp black pepper
Vegetables and Fruit
- 2 cups fresh pineapple chunks (fresh is ideal, canned can be used)
- 1 large red bell pepper (can substitute with any color bell pepper or zucchini)
Instructions
- Prepare the Marinade: In a mixing bowl, whisk together soy sauce, honey, olive oil, minced garlic, grated ginger, salt, and black pepper until well combined to create a flavorful marinade.
- Marinate the Chicken: Cut the chicken into 1-inch cubes and toss them thoroughly in the marinade. Refrigerate for at least 30 minutes to allow the flavors to penetrate the meat.
- Prepare the Grill: Preheat your grill to medium-high heat and lightly oil the grates to prevent sticking and ensure even cooking.
- Assemble the Kabobs: Thread the marinated chicken cubes alternately with pineapple chunks and pieces of red bell pepper onto skewers, distributing ingredients evenly.
- Grill the Kabobs: Place the skewers on the preheated grill and cook for 10-12 minutes, turning occasionally to achieve even grill marks and to ensure the chicken is cooked through.
- Rest and Serve: Remove the kabobs from the grill and let them rest for a few minutes before serving hot. Pair with your favorite sides to complete your summer BBQ bliss.
Notes
- For added moisture and flavor, chicken thighs are preferred over breasts.
- Fresh pineapple delivers better texture and sweetness compared to canned, but canned works in a pinch.
- Swap bell peppers with zucchini or other vegetables for variety.
- Use tamari instead of soy sauce to make the recipe gluten-free.
- Maple syrup is a great vegan replacement for honey in the marinade.
- Skewers can be soaked in water before threading to prevent burning on the grill.
